With the successful launch ofRatchet & Clank: Rift Apartby Insomniac Games, it comes as no surprise other companies under the PlayStation brand wish to give some congratulations. One of these is Santa Monica Studio, the developer behindGod of War,by sharing a piece of crossover art between these two franchises.
With this being the first game to continue on from the events of 2013’sRatchet & Clank: Into the Nexus,Ratchet & Clank: Rift Aparthad a lot to live up to. The franchise had only one release on the PS4,Ratchet & Clank (2016), which was a semi-remake of the first game. This game is Insomniac’s second game for the PS5, following itsweb-swinging adventures inSpider-Man: Miles Morales. Santa Monica Studio found it celebratory that with this game’s incredible opening, a fun piece of crossover art has been shared. This piece of art involves Ratchet, Clank, and Rivet meeting with Kratos, Atreus, and Mimir.

This charming piece of art was drawn by Dela Longfish, the Lead Character Concept Artist at Santa Monica Studio. Some of his important contributions toGod of Warwas the new design of Kratos, his son Atreus, and many more. The art itself is drawn in roughly the same style and tone asRatchet & Clank, where even Kratos looks quite cartoony and jovial, as opposed to his typical demeanor. The way these two franchises end up crossing over isbased on the rifts seen inRift Apart. The sight of Atreus sticking his hand through the Rift portal to allow Mimir to meet these intrepid heroes is sure to bring a smile to a fan of both franchises.
This has not been the only of piece of art that had been shared thanks to the critical acclaim and reception ofRatchet & Clank: Rift Apart. Fellow Sony developer, Sucker Punch Productions, had also shared a piece of crossover art on Twitter as well betweenGhost of TsushimaandRift Apartshowing Rivet petting one of the foxes.
Sony fans are to get a kick from this, seeing these companies now having a piece of official crossover art. This art should help whet the appetite of those currently waiting for theuntitled sequel ofGod of War.
